    /**
     * Defines the amount (default = 20) of the latest views are stored in session.
     *
     * <p>Only applicable if state saving method is "server" (= default).
     * </p>
     *
     */
    @JSFWebConfigParam(defaultValue="20",since="1.1", classType="java.lang.Integer", group="state", tags="performance")
    public static final String NUMBER_OF_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_PARAM = "org.apache.myfaces.NUMBER_OF_VIEWS_IN_SESSION";

    /**
     * Indicates the amount of views (default is not active) that should be stored in session between sequential
     * POST or POST-REDIRECT-GET if org.apache.myfaces.USE_FLASH_SCOPE_PURGE_VIEWS_IN_SESSION is true.
     *
     * <p>Only applicable if state saving method is "server" (= default). For example, if this param has value = 2 and
     * in your custom webapp there is a form that is clicked 3 times, only 2 views
     * will be stored and the third one (the one stored the first time) will be
     * removed from session, even if the view can
     * store more sessions org.apache.myfaces.NUMBER_OF_VIEWS_IN_SESSION.
     * This feature becomes useful for multi-window applications.
     * where without this feature a window can swallow all view slots so
     * the other ones will throw ViewExpiredException.</p>
     */
    @JSFWebConfigParam(since="2.0.6", classType="java.lang.Integer", group="state", tags="performance")
    public static final String NUMBER_OF_SEQUENTIAL_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_PARAM
            = "org.apache.myfaces.NUMBER_OF_SEQUENTIAL_VIEWS_IN_SESSION";
   
    /**
     * Default value for <code>org.apache.myfaces.NUMBER_OF_VIEWS_IN_SESSION</code> context parameter.
     */
    public static final int DEFAULT_NUMBER_OF_VIEWS_IN_SESSION = 20;

    /**
     * Indicate if the state should be serialized before save it on the session.
     * <p>
     * Only applicable if state saving method is "server" (= default).
     * If <code>true</code> (default) the state will be serialized to a byte stream before it is written to the session.
     * If <code>false</code> the state will not be serialized to a byte stream.
     * </p>
     */
    @JSFWebConfigParam(defaultValue="true",since="1.1", expectedValues="true,false", group="state", tags="performance")
    public static final String S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ION_PARAM = "org.apache.myfaces.S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ION";

    /**
     * Indicates that the serialized state will be compressed before it is written to the session. By default true.
     *
     * Only applicable if state saving method is "server" (= default) and if
     * <code>org.apache.myfaces.S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ION</code> is <code>true</code> (= default).
     * If <code>true</code> (default) the serialized state will be compressed before it is written to the session.
     * If <code>false</code> the state will not be compressed.
     */
    @JSFWebConfigParam(defaultValue="true",since="1.1", expectedValues="true,false", group="state", tags="performance")
    public static final String COMPRESS_SERVER_STATE_PARAM = "org.apache.myfaces.COMPRESS_STATE_IN_SESSION";

    /**
     * Default value for <code>org.apache.myfaces.COMPRESS_STATE_IN_SESSION</code> context parameter.
     */
    public static final boolean DEFAULT_COMPRESS_SERVER_STATE_PARAM = true;

    /**
     * Default value for <code>org.apache.myfaces.S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ION</code> context parameter.
     */
    public static final boolean DEFAULT_S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ION = true;

    /**
     * Define the way of handle old view references(views removed from session), making possible to
     * store it in a cache, so the state manager first try to get the view from the session. If is it
     * not found and soft or weak ReferenceMap is used, it try to get from it.
     * <p>
     * Only applicable if state saving method is "server" (= default).
     * </p>
     * <p>
     * The gc is responsible for remove the views, according to the rules used for soft, weak or phantom
     * references. If a key in soft and weak mode is garbage collected, its values are purged.
     * </p>
     * <p>
     * By default no cache is used, so views removed from session became phantom references.
     * </p>
     * <ul>
     * <li> off, no: default, no cache is used</li>
     * <li> hard-soft: use an ReferenceMap(AbstractReferenceMap.HARD, AbstractReferenceMap.SOFT)</li>
     * <li> soft: use an ReferenceMap(AbstractReferenceMap.SOFT, AbstractReferenceMap.SOFT, true) </li>
     * <li> soft-weak: use an ReferenceMap(AbstractReferenceMap.SOFT, AbstractReferenceMap.WEAK, true) </li>
     * <li> weak: use an ReferenceMap(AbstractReferenceMap.WEAK, AbstractReferenceMap.WEAK, true) </li>
     * </ul>
     *
     */
    @JSFWebConfigParam(defaultValue="off", expectedValues="off, no, hard-soft, soft, soft-weak, weak",
                       since="1.2.5", group="state", tags="performance")
    public static final String C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E = "org.apache.myfaces.C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E";
   
    /**
     * This option uses an hard-soft ReferenceMap, but it could cause a
     * memory leak, because the keys are not removed by any method
     * (MYFACES-1660). So use with caution.
     */
    public static final String C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E_HARD_SOFT = "hard-soft";
   
    public static final String C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E_SOFT = "soft";
   
    public static final String C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E_SOFT_WEAK = "soft-weak";
   
    public static final String C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E_WEAK = "weak";
   
    public static final String CACHE_OLD_VIEWS_IN_SESSION_MODE_OFF = "off";

    /**
     * Allow use flash scope to keep track of the views used in session and the previous ones,
     * so server side state saving can delete old views even if POST-REDIRECT-GET pattern is used.
     *
     * <p>
     * Only applicable if state saving method is "server" (= default).
     * The default value is false.</p>
     */
    @JSFWebConfigParam(since="2.0.6", defaultValue="false", expectedValues="true, false", group="state")
    public static final String USE_FLASH_SCOPE_PURGE_VIEWS_IN_SESSION
            = "org.apache.myfaces.USE_FLASH_SCOPE_PURGE_VIEWS_IN_SESSION";

    protected Object serializeView(FacesContext context, Object serializedView)
    {
        if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ST))
        {
            log.finest("Entering serializeView");
        }

        if(isSerializeStateInSession(context))
        {
            if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ST))
            {
                log.finest("Processing serializeView - serialize state in session");
            }

            ByteArrayOutputStream baos = new ByteArrayOutputStream(1024);
            try
            {
                OutputStream os = baos;
                if(isCompressStateInSession(context))
                {
                    if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ST))
                    {
                        log.finest("Processing serializeView - serialize compressed");
                    }

                    os.write(COMPRESSED_FLAG);
                    os = new GZIPOutputStream(os, 1024);
                }
                else
                {
                    if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ST))
                    {
                        log.finest("Processing serializeView - serialize uncompressed");
                    }

                    os.write(UNCOMPRESSED_FLAG);
                }

                //Object[] stateArray = (Object[]) serializedView;

                ObjectOutputStream out = new ObjectOutputStream(os);
               
                out.writeObject(serializedView);
                //out.writeObject(stateArray[0]);
                //out.writeObject(stateArray[1]);
                out.close();
                baos.close();

                if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ST))
                {
                    log.finest("Exiting serializeView - serialized. Bytes : " + baos.size());
                }
                return baos.toByteArray();
            }
            catch (IOException e)
            {
                log.log(Level.SEVERE, "Exiting serializeView - Could not serialize state: " + e.getMessage(), e);
                return null;
            }
        }


        if (log.isLoggable(Level.FINEST))
        {
            log.finest("Exiting serializeView - do not serialize state in session.");
        }

        return serializedView;

    }

    /**
     * Reads the value of the <code>org.apache.myfaces.S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ION</code> context parameter.
     * @see #S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ION_PARAM
     * @param context <code>FacesContext</code> for the request we are processing.
     * @return boolean true, if the server state should be serialized in the session
     */
    protected boolean isSerializeStateInSession(FacesContext context)
    {
        String value = context.getExternalContext().getInitParameter(
                S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ION_PARAM);
        boolean serialize = DEFAULT_SERIALIZE_STATE_IN_SESSION;
        if (value != null)
        {
           serialize = Boolean.valueOf(value);
        }
        return serialize;
    }

    /**
     * Reads the value of the <code>org.apache.myfaces.COMPRESS_STATE_IN_SESSION</code> context parameter.
     * @see #COMPRESS_SERVER_STATE_PARAM
     * @param context <code>FacesContext</code> for the request we are processing.
     * @return boolean true, if the server state steam should be compressed
     */
    protected boolean isCompressStateInSession(FacesContext context)
    {
        String value = context.getExternalContext().getInitParameter(
                COMPRESS_SERVER_STATE_PARAM);
        boolean compress = DEFAULT_COMPRESS_SERVER_STATE_PARAM;
        if (value != null)
        {
           compress = Boolean.valueOf(value);
        }
        return compress;
    }
